An Automated Test System for Flight Simulator Fidelity Evaluation

摘要

—The paper implements an automated test system for evaluating flight simulator fidelity. Flight simulator fidelity is determined by direct comparison to flight test, the detailed design process and arithmetic are given. These problems about how to measure simulator fidelity and about how much fidelity is required to guarantee a certain level of transfer of training is solved. The automated test system consist of testing item file, the file parser ,trim function and the flying part of the test ,evaluation way and transport delay measurement. The design process extends the first phase research results and sums up the two phase results. The test results imply the system structure is reasonable, its performance is effective. The ability to set up and stabilize aircraft model for each test item and act on virtual pilot is the most important contributor to the test efficiencies of the flight simulator automated test system.
